How they compare

MDG: Latin America currently reports 4.91 million against 321 in British Virgin Islands, a difference of 4.91 million.

Across all 15 years both countries report, MDG: Latin America has been ahead every year.

British Virgin Islands ranks 71st and MDG: Latin America ranks 72nd of 77 countries.

MDG: Latin America has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
